WebThe recommended amount of fiber for toddlers (children 1-3 years old) is about 14 grams of fiber per day. 8. Include vegetables, fruits, beans, and whole grains in your child's diet to help meet this goal. Aim to provide a vegetable along with whole fiber-containing grains at each meal, a fruit with each snack, plus beans a couple times per week.
WebAny age from about three weeks and over, but more commonly from six weeks, breastfed babies may start to space out their poos – even as much as a week or more apart. This can seem alarming, but in a healthy baby, it’s usually nothing to worry about and doesn't usually suggest that your infant is constipated. The poo, when it comes, will be ...
